Gillick aims to hit top gear in European Cup
The European indoor champion got his outdoor season off to a flying start when he posted a career best 45.93 secs last week and, while that was a B standard for Helsinki, it was also good enough to indicate that the 45.55 A standard is within his grasp.
The selectors have named James Nolan at 3,000m. He has previously represented his country in the 800m and 1,500m at this level.
